Diagnosis: Acute Urinary Retention (AUR) - Most Likely Due to BPH
Why this is NOT a surgical abdomen:
| Feature | Surgical Abdomen | This Patient |
|---|
| Guarding | Present | Absent |
| Rebound tenderness | Present | Absent |
| Bowel sounds | Absent | Normal (passed stool) |
| Pain | Severe, diffuse | May have suprapubic discomfort |
| "Rigidity" | Involuntary muscle spasm | Distended bladder mimicking rigidity |
The "rigid abdomen" here is a massively distended urinary bladder - a full bladder can rise up to the umbilicus or beyond, feel firm/hard to palpation, and mimic abdominal rigidity, especially in an elderly patient with lax abdominal muscles.
Etiology in a 75-Year-Old Male
Most likely: Benign Prostatic Hyperplasia (BPH) causing bladder outlet obstruction (BOO)
BPH is the commonest cause of AUR in elderly men. The incidence of AUR among men with LUTS/BPH is 35.9 per 1000 person-years (vs. 2.2 per 1000 in general population) - Campbell-Walsh Wein Urology.
Other causes to consider:
- Prostate carcinoma
- Urethral stricture
- Anticholinergic/opioid medications (check drug history)
- Constipation causing extrinsic compression (but stool was passed - less likely)
- Neurogenic bladder (spinal cord disease)
- Postoperative retention
Precipitating triggers in spontaneous AUR:
- Urinary tract infection
- Alcohol
- Cold weather
- Constipation
- Medications (anticholinergics, antidepressants, opioids, decongestants)
Consequences of 24-hour Anuria
With complete obstruction for 24 hours, consider:
- Post-renal acute kidney injury - back pressure causing bilateral hydronephrosis
- Bladder wall ischemia (from overdistension)
- Risk of detrusor decompensation
Immediate Management
Step 1: Confirm the diagnosis
- Ultrasound/Bladder scan - will show a massively distended bladder (often >300-1000 mL)
- Check renal function (creatinine, urea, electrolytes) - assess for AKI
- Urinalysis - rule out infection/precipitating UTI
- Check for palpable bladder (midline suprapubic mass, dull to percussion)
Step 2: Emergency Bladder Decompression (Urological Emergency)
Immediate urethral catheterization (14-16 Fr Foley)
Per Campbell-Walsh Wein Urology:
"The initial management of AUR consists of immediate bladder decompression by catheterization."
- Document the volume drained (important prognostically)
- Volume drained ≥1 L = predictor of TWOC failure
- Send urine for culture
If urethral catheterization fails (tight stricture, large prostate):
- Suprapubic catheterization
Step 3: Start Alpha-1 Blocker
- Tamsulosin 0.4 mg OD or Alfuzosin 10 mg OD
- Alpha-1 blockers reduce sympathetic tone at the bladder neck and prostatic smooth muscle
- Meta-analysis of 8 RCTs: alpha-1 blockers significantly improved Trial Without Catheter (TWOC) success rate vs. placebo (RR 1.55; 95% CI 1.36-1.76) - Campbell-Walsh Wein Urology
- Alfuzosin in AUR study: 61.9% TWOC success with alpha-blocker vs. 47.9% placebo (P=0.01)
Step 4: Trial Without Catheter (TWOC)
- After 3-7 days of catheterization + alpha-blocker
- Success rate ~60% for first TWOC
- If TWOC fails: up to 3 attempts before considering surgery
- This elderly patient (75 yr) with spontaneous AUR and likely large volume retained = high risk for TWOC failure
Step 5: Definitive Management (if TWOC fails)
- TURP (Transurethral Resection of the Prostate) - gold standard for BPH-related obstruction
- HoLEP, TUIP, or prostatic stent (for poor surgical candidates)
- 5-alpha reductase inhibitors (finasteride/dutasteride) for long-term prevention in combination with alpha-blockers
Post-Decompression Monitoring
- Watch for post-obstructive diuresis - large diuresis after bladder decompression, can cause electrolyte imbalances
- Monitor urine output hourly after catheterization
- Recheck renal function at 24-48 hours
- If AKI present, may need IV fluids and nephrology input

This is a urological emergency - the "rigid abdomen" is a distended bladder, NOT peritonitis. Surgical intervention (laparotomy) is NOT indicated. The bowel being functional (stool passed) and absence of peritoneal signs rules out an acute abdomen.
